MyBatis 简介概述MyBatis 是款优秀的持久层框架,支持定制化 SQL、存储过程以及高级映射。它采用面向象编程的方式对数据库进行 CRUD 的操作,使程序中关系数据库的操作更方便简单。它支持 XML 描述符配置文件和注解两种方式执行 SQL 语句。“简单灵活”是它在对象关系映射工具上的最大优势。mybatis-spring-boot-starter过去使用 MyBatis
转载 2024-03-29 13:40:37
27阅读
使用SpringBoot开发项目效率非常高,但需要熟练掌握Maven工具的使用技巧,SpringBoot的将所有需要集成的框架依赖都维护好了,我们只需要在POM中引用父POM文件即可,如果还需要集成其他框架,比如RabbitMQ,Dubbo,需要再添加依赖。如下案例演示如何使用SpringBoot完成一对的博文管理案例。、新建Maven webapp项目(可以使用Eclipse,Intelli
转载 2024-06-03 12:52:23
51阅读
文章目录前言环境项目搭建依赖引入配置文件编写一对测试(association )测试1null问题解决一对测试(collection)总结资料参考代码参考2022.06.09 关于一对查询效率问题 前言写这篇博客之前呢,查看了下已经写过的博客,感觉针对于Mybatis的使用都太过简单。总觉得少了点什么,于是决定补充下Mybatis中关联查询时,ResultMap配置写一对一对的使用
          大家都知道,在Map和Set不可存在重复元素?  但是对于内部的细节我们并不了解,今天我们就块来 探讨下! 1 对于 HashMap  HashSet         
package com.ytkj.dao; import com.ytkj.entity.Customer; import com.ytkj.entity.Role; import org.springframework.data.jpa.repository.JpaRepository; import org.springframework.data.jpa.repository.JpaSpe
# 如何实现Java一对嵌套保存 作为名经验丰富的开发者,教导刚入行的小白如何实现Java中的一对嵌套保存是非常重要的。本文将介绍整个流程,并给出详细的代码示例,帮助小白理解并成功实现这功能。 ## 流程图 ```mermaid stateDiagram 开始 --> 创建父对象 创建父对象 --> 创建子对象 创建子对象 --> 保存子对象
原创 2024-07-06 05:37:36
43阅读
Jpa除了单表操作,还有就是常见的一对多了。。下面来两个例子。。。1. 一对这个例子是个用户有多个文章1. 1 实体类主表:User@Entity @Table(name = "t_user") public class User implements Serializable { private static final long serialVersionUID = -57
转载 2023-10-03 20:52:27
72阅读
Spring Boot开发之Mybatis 11查询、准备工作1、打开MySQL Workbench(这是我的数据库工具,大家可以使用其他的可视化工具,都可),在class表所属的数据库下新建idcard表,字段名有id,stuid,classname,id设置为主键和自动递增;在class表中增加个idcardid字段用来记录关联的idcard表的id,记住class表的idcardid
、@OneToOne关系映射 JPA使用@OneToOne来标注一对的关系。实体 People :用户。实体 Address:家庭住址。People 和 Address 是一对的关系。这里用两种方式描述JPA的一对关系。种是通过外键的方式(个实体通过外键关联到另个实体的主键);另外种是通过张关联表来保存两个实体一对的关系。1、通过外键的方式people 表(id,name,se
转载 2024-07-12 00:47:18
46阅读
1. Specifications动态查询1.1JpaSpecificationExecutor 方法列表T findOne(Specification spec); //查询单个对象List findAll(Specification spec); //查询列表//查询全部,分页//pageable:分页参数//返回值:分页pageBean(page:是springdatajpa提供的)Page
转载 2024-03-21 10:04:07
201阅读
目录单表JPA查询,搭建SpringBoot环境二,开始JPA应用导入1.由于我们开始创建爱你项目的时候也已经勾选了JPA、MySql、Web的启动器,所以项目pom.xml已经自动导入了需要的环境jar包2.springboot项目的默认配置文件是.yml文件,而不是properties文件3.写个实体类,也可以用mybatis的idea自动生成插件(在最后部分会写如何使用),这样简便很多4
转载 2023-11-13 17:12:18
21阅读
标题:使用MongoDB保存一对多关系的实际问题解决方案 摘要:本文将介绍如何使用MongoDB数据库保存一对多关系,在解决个实际问题的过程中提供示例代码。我们将使用饼状图和序列图来辅助说明解决方案。 引言: 在数据存储和管理中,经常会遇到一对的关系。如何有效地存储和查询这种关系是个常见的问题。MongoDB是个流行的NoSQL数据库,它提供了灵活的数据模型和查询语言,使得保存一对多关
原创 2024-02-02 04:59:15
106阅读
表关联上篇介绍了JPA的简单使用,这篇介绍JPA在表关联上的使用一对配置参数 JPA对于数据实体一对映射使用的是@OneToOne注解。代码User用户表/** * 用户信息 * @author daify **/ @Data @Entity @Table(name = "cascade_user") public class User { @Id @Generat
转载 2024-03-16 07:47:46
39阅读
种关联关系:一对)"一对"是最普遍的映射关系,简单来讲就如员工与部门的关系。一对:从部门的角度来说个部门有个员工,即为一对:从员工的角度来说多个员工对应个部门,即关系单向在hbm文件中的配置信息:Emp.hbm.xml中:<?xml version="1.0"?> <!DOCTYPE hibernate-mapping PUBLIC
转载 2023-11-16 11:09:06
229阅读
什么是一对,一对,? 以用户和订单举例, 一对 : 个订单只属于个用户 ==> 订单用户是一对关系 个用户只能有个订单 ==> 用户订单是一对关系 一对 : 个用户可以拥有多个订单 ==> 用户订单是一对多关系 : 个订单可以有多种商品,并且种商品可以被 ...
转载 2021-10-12 09:33:00
461阅读
2评论
package com.zjy.ibatis.model; import java.util.List; public class Customer {     private int id;     private String username;     private String p
原创 2011-08-11 00:14:57
1764阅读
1点赞
1评论
多表的关系介绍在实际的开发过程中,项目定是有多张表的,且这些表之间是都有关系的表与表之间的关系分类:一对 一对 一对:A表的行对应B表的行,反之也成立,此时,两张表可以合并成张表 一对:A表的行对应B表的多行,反之不成立 :A表的行对应B表的多行,B表的行对应A表的多行多表的关系-一对多关系初始化数据一对的创建流程 》创建主表(分类表) 》创建从表(商品表)
转载 7月前
82阅读
    实际开发过程中,一对(1:n)的对象关系是非常常见的,比如销售订单(Sales order) 下可以有多条订单行(Sales lines),这种关系可以直接使用数据库提供的主/从表关联关系实现。面向对象分析与设计思想并不提倡将数据库作为整个模块甚至系统设计的主要对象。例如,在处理的对象关系时,数据库的简单关联就显得有点力不从心了。在这种情况下,设计人员
本篇内容:后端 + 前端简单HTML页面功能场景点:群发,所有人都能收到局部群发,部分人群都能收到单点推送, 指定某个人的页面惯例,先看看本次实战示例项目结构:添加图片注释,不超过 140 字(可选)可以看到内容不多,也就是说,springboot 整合socket, 跟着我学,轻轻松松。不多说,开始:① pom引入核心依赖 <dependencies> <dependenc
I. 项目搭建1. 项目依赖本项目借助SpringBoot 2.2.1.RELEASE + maven 3.5.3 + IDEA进行开发开个web服务用于测试<dependencies> <dependency> <groupId>org.elasticsearch.client</groupId> <
  • 1
  • 2
  • 3
  • 4
  • 5